Key Insights of Japan Anesthesia Devices Market 2026-2033
- Market size (2024): USD 9.5 billion
- Forecast (2033): USD 14.3 billion
- CAGR 2026-2033: 5.9%
- Leading Segments: Portable anesthesia systems, integrated anesthesia delivery units, and patient monitoring devices
- Key Application: Surgical procedures requiring general anesthesia, with a focus on cardiothoracic, neurosurgical, and orthopedic interventions
- Key Regions/Countries with market share: Tokyo metropolitan area dominates due to high healthcare infrastructure density; regional hospitals and clinics contribute significantly to growth in secondary markets

Regional Analysis of Japan Anesthesia Devices Market
Japan’s regional landscape for anesthesia devices displays notable variation in demand, growth rates, and competitive intensity. The Tokyo metropolitan area remains the dominant market due to its dense concentration of high-volume hospitals, academic medical centers, and advanced healthcare infrastructure. This region benefits from early technology adoption, high R&D activity, and significant investment in digital health integration, making it a focal point for premium device deployment.
In contrast, regional and rural areas face slower growth due to infrastructural limitations, lower procedural volumes, and budget constraints. However, government initiatives aimed at expanding healthcare access and deploying portable anesthesia systems are gradually transforming these markets. The Kansai and Chubu regions are emerging as secondary growth hubs, driven by regional hospital upgrades and increasing procedural complexity. Overall, the competitive landscape is concentrated among global OEMs with localized distribution networks, while startups focusing on portable and AI-enabled devices are gaining ground. Key Players Analysis in Japan Anesthesia Devices Market
The market features a mix of global giants such as GE Healthcare, Philips, and Dräger, alongside regional leaders like Nihon Kohden and Terumo. These companies demonstrate a strong revenue footprint over the past five years, with global players capturing approximately 60% of the market share through diversified product portfolios spanning anesthesia delivery, monitoring, and integrated systems. Emerging challengers and innovative startups focus on portable, AI-driven solutions, often backed by venture capital and strategic alliances. Innovation intensity is high, with R&D expenditures averaging 8-12% of revenue, emphasizing continuous product enhancement and regulatory compliance. M&A activity remains active, with recent acquisitions aimed at expanding technological capabilities and regional presence. Pricing strategies vary from premium offerings targeting high-end hospitals to cost-effective solutions for regional clinics, reflecting diverse market segmentation and value propositions. Overall, the competitive landscape is dynamic, with a clear trend toward integrated, digital-enabled anesthesia platforms.
